Hearings were held on the legislative priorities of the following veterans and military organizations: AMVETS, Military Order of the Purple Heart, Gold Star Wives of America, Fleet Reserve Association, The Retired Enlisted Officers Association, Military Officers Association of America, and the National Association of State Directors of Veterans Affairs. While the witnesses testified on matters of interest to each of their organizations, a strongly unifying theme was the need for a stronger VA budget.
